Fennpfuhl, Berlin, Germany

Overview

Fennpfuhl, located in Berlin's Lichtenberg district, is a residential area characterized by its expansive park, well-planned housing estates, and lively local life. The neighborhood blends urban convenience with pockets of greenery, making it ideal for families and those seeking a quieter side of Berlin.

Best Time to Visit

April-June and September for mild weather and blooming parks.

Local Tips

Consider renting a bike to explore the extensive parks and paths. Local weekly markets offer fresh produce and regional specialties.

Cultural Etiquette

A 5–10% tip in cafes and restaurants is appreciated. Dress code is casual, but neat. Always greet shop staff with a friendly 'Hallo' or 'Guten Tag'.

Safety Warnings

Fennpfuhl is generally safe; however, be mindful around the S-Bahn station at night due to occasional petty theft. Avoid isolated park areas after dark.

Hidden Gems

Stroll around the Fennpfuhl Park pond, visit the neighborhood's mural gallery, and check out the community garden near Anton-Saefkow-Platz.
